About the Position

Under the direction of an assigned supervisor, provide verbal interpretations of questions, testimony, arguments and other courtroom proceedings for defendants, judges, counsel, jurors, witnesses and others; sight translation of written materials and legal documents in the courtroom.

Essential Duties

Provide verbal and written interpretations in the courtroom setting, including sight translation of legal documents as required.

Minimum Qualifications
  • Any combination of education and experience equivalent to the requirements set by the State of California for a Certified Court Interpreter.
  • Valid Court Interpreter Certification from the Judicial Council of California.
  • A valid California Class C driver's license and the ability to maintain insurability under the Court's vehicle insurance policy.
Knowledge of
  • Correct oral and written usage of English and a designated second language.
  • Oral and written communication skills.
  • Legal procedures and terminology.
  • Simultaneous, consecutive and sight translation techniques.
  • Translation of street language including slang, profanity and colloquialisms.
  • Interpersonal skills using tact, patience and courtesy.
  • Code of ethics and rules of confidentiality applicable to interpreting.
Abilities
  • Interpret verbal court proceedings including questions, testimony, arguments, and other audible exchanges in a court of law.
  • Provide sight translation of written materials including reports, letters, legal documents and other items.
  • Travel to branch courts to interpret proceedings for non‑English speaking defendants.
  • Read, write, translate and interpret English and a designated second language.
  • Communicate effectively both orally and in writing.
  • Establish and maintain cooperative and effective working relationships with others.
  • Stand in court for extended periods of time.
  • Provide clear and accurate translations and interpretations of superior court proceedings.
